如何从表列中删除唯一约束?
我有一个表“users”,其“login”列定义为: [login] VARCHAR(50) UNIQUE NOT NULL 现在我想使用 SQL 脚本删除此唯一约束/索引。我在本地数据库中找…
如何在 ormlite ( SQLite ) 中进行多列唯一约束
我正在使用 Android 版 ormlite,并且试图获得多列唯一约束。截至目前,我只能对单个列进行唯一约束,如下所示: CREATE TABLE `store_group_item` (`…
你能保证mysql中唯一的序列号吗
因此,我们正在处理信用卡付款,每笔付款都需要一个唯一的参考 ID。我们正在使用MySQL。 有一个付款表,其中有一个自动递增的主键id、processing_date…
为什么我不能在 PostgreSQL 中设置这个唯一约束?
我不断得到: SQL 错误:错误:无法创建 唯一索引 “service_import_checksum_key”详细信息: 密钥(校验和)=() 重复。 在声明中: 更改表“public…
MySQL UNIQUE 条件约束
我正在尝试为两列(id_1 和 id_2)创建唯一索引约束,条件如下: 如果两个不同的行在 id_2 列中具有相同的值,则它们在 id_1 列中的值也必须相同。 是…
HABTM-- 唯一性约束
我有两个具有 HABTM 关系的模型 - 用户和角色。 user - has_and_belongs_to_many :roles role - own_to :user 我想在联接(users_roles 表)中添加唯…
UNIQUE 约束,仅当字段包含特定值时
我正在尝试为两列创建 UNIQUE INDEX 约束,但前提是另一列包含值 1。例如,column_1 和 column_2 仅当 活动= 1 。任何包含 active = 0 的行都可以与另…
如何避免使用 Hibernate 遇到违反唯一约束的情况?
我有一个数据库表,在其列之一上定义了唯一约束。我还有一个具有多线程的消息处理系统。在使用消息时,有时两条消息可能包含具有相同值(定义了唯一约…
使用唯一约束更新数据库记录
给定以下简单的表结构 (SQL Server 2008),我希望能够保持数字序列列的唯一性,但我希望能够更新任何给定记录的该值。 CREATE TABLE MYLIST( ID int N…
MySQL 多个字段的唯一索引
我们的数据库中有一种特殊的表,它本身存储其更改的历史记录。所谓的“自存档”表: CREAT TABLE coverages ( id INT, # primary key, auto-increment…